85.98 percent of the population in 20603 drive to work alone. 4.41 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 29.72 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 38.33 percent of the residents in 20603 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.81 members with about 2.24 cars available per household.
An estimate of 94.88 percent of the residents in 20603 has some form of health insurance. 23.89 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 84.43 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 20603 would have to travel an average of 6.53 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, University Of Md Charles Regional Medical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 20603, Waldorf, Maryland.

Type 1 Diabetes is a chronic condition in which the pancreas produces little or no insulin, a hormone essential for allowing sugar (glucose) to enter cells to produce energy. This condition requires ongoing medical care, including regular check-ups with healthcare providers, monitoring blood sugar levels, and insulin injections or pump therapy. Access to quality healthcare is crucial for individuals with Type 1 Diabetes to manage their condition effectively and prevent complications.
